Scales are used to display data in any projection. You want to maintain a symbol size appropriate for the feature density at each scale without introducing noticeable increases in size. When a reference scale is not set, symbols appear smaller relative to surrounding data as you zoom in and larger relative to surrounding data as you zoom out. Recently entered scales are saved as part of the scale list, but are only saved for the active session. Scale-based symbol sizing is only available in 2D maps. When a reference scale is set, all feature symbology, labels, and graphics are scaled relative to the reference scale, therefore symbols appear the same size relative to surrounding data as you zoom in and out. Mapbox API: Zoom level 12 is equivalent to; ArcGIS API for JavaScript and Esri Leaflet: Zoom level 13. Zooming in by one level halves the scale (and consequently quadruples the number of 256x256 pixel tiles required to cover the world - 2x the horizontal tiles, and 2x the vertical tiles). This single tile, spanning -180 longitude to 180 longitude at 256 pixels width and 96 ppi, turns out to be of horizontal scale 1:591,657,527.591555 at the equator. Reference scales are used to fix the size for symbols and text to draw at the desired height and width at the referenced map scale, for example, if you want the detail in your map to look the same on-screen as when you print it.
